Special issue: Forest fires: risk, consequences and technological advances in their analysis and management

The wildfire regime is undergoing significant changes due to factors related to climate change and disturbances in human activities. In this scenario, it is crucial to understand and manage forest fires not only as isolated events, but as components interrelated with other processes of the Earth system. To quantify the risk and assess the impact of fire from a multidisciplinary approach, it is essential to develop and use modelling and monitoring tools at different spatio-temporal scales, combining advanced geospatial technologies with traditional methods of field data collection. This perspective allows identifying patterns, assessing damage and designing recovery strategies adapted to each context, optimising decision-making and planning of long-term strategies. On the other hand, promoting awareness and training in forest fire management is essential for society to understand the magnitude of this problem and actively participate in its prevention and control.
The topics to be addressed in this special issue are summarized in the following thematic lines:
- Wildfire prevention and management: Strategies and techniques for fire prevention; Forest management policies and practices to reduce fire risk; Evaluating the effectiveness of fuel treatments.
- Ecological and environmental impact: Effects of forest fires on biodiversity; soil, hydrological and geomorphological consequences.
- Recovery and restoration: Post-fire restoration strategies; Natural and assisted regeneration of affected ecosystems; Resilience assessment.
- Technology and Modelling: Using remote sensing and GIS technologies for fire monitoring; Predictive models of fire behaviour; Innovations in early detection and response to fires.
- Social and economic aspects: Impact of forest fires on local communities; Economic costs associated with fire prevention and suppression; Public policies and resource management for fire mitigation.
- Global Change and Forest Fires: Relationship between global change and fire frequency/intensity; Adaptation of forest management strategies to climate change; Future projections of fire risk under different climate scenarios.
- Training, Innovation and Education in forest fires.
